Troubleshooting
1. Filter Fails To
Backwash.
A. Electrical service to
unit has been
interrupted.
A. Assure permanent
electrical service (check
fuse, plug, pull chain or
switch).
B. Timer programming
bad (improper
programming).
B. Check programming and
reset as needed.
2. System Delivers
un-filtered Water.
A. By-pass valve is
open.
A. Close by-pass valve.
H. Improper
programming.
H. Reprogram the control to
the proper regeneration
type and frequency.
L. Unit is plumbed
backwards.
L. Check that the unit is
plumbed correctly.
N. Water pressure is too
low.
N. Line pressure must be at
least 20psi.
4. Loss of Water
Pressure.
A. Sediment buildup in
Media-Guard in
water filter.
A. Backwash more often.
Change Media-guard
B. Sediment buildup in
carbon in water filter.
B. Change carbon bed.
